Boot Camp by Ed Bucket's Revenge
Off the album Maximum PSI (Pokern Records)

Key:	^ Bend
	~ Vibrato
	h Hammer on
	p Pull off
	/ Slide up
	\ Slide down
	x Muted strings
	\  / Tremelo Dips
	 \/

Standard Tuning (E,A,D,G,B,e)

Intro/Verse (Clean) Gtr. 1

e---------------------------------|
B---------------------------------|
G---------------------------------|
D-2-22-2/5--5-5-xx-2-22-5-3-------|
A-2-22-2/5--5-5-xx-2-22-----5\3p0-|
E-0-00-0/3--3-3-xx-0-00-----------|

Chorus (Distortion) Gtr. 1&2
